RJF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

485 of the 5,075 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Raymond James Financial (RJF)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$9.02B — up 10% from $8.17B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 66 funds opened new RJF positions and 45 closed out — a net gain of 21 holders — while 158 added to existing stakes and 170 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$139M. The largest seller was First Trust Advisors, cutting an estimated $52.7M.
